Town of Tonawanda
DRUGS: Carla J. McKinney was charged at 11:55 a.m. Tuesday with criminal possession of a controlled substance, criminal sale of narcotic drugs and failure to obey a traffic control device. McKinney was stopped for driving the wrong way on a one-way street when the officer found her to have an active warrant. A search of her vehicle turned up 20 hydrocodone tablets without a prescription, according to reports. McKinney was held for court.
